Title:
Optimising the Product Design Process by Computer Aided Ergonomics: SAE Technical Paper 981310
Abstract:
The use of conventional ergonomic designing aids necessitate a large experimental phase and a lot of iteration steps. Extensive tests are required by two reasons: The ergonomic design aids are not able to represent the morphology of real persons among the population. Furthermore it is very difficult to estimate, based on a CAD dataset, a real persons reaction in the designed environment.
